(1) In lieu of any other benefits due under KRS 61.510 to 61.705, a member who
begins participating before September 1, 2008, who has attained the age of
sixty-five (65) and who has obtained at least one (1) month of service credit but
no more than forty-seven (47) months of service may elect to receive an
annual retirement allowance payable monthly or less frequently, as determined
by the board, which shall be determined by multiplying his accumulated
contributions by two (2) and converting this amount to an annual retirement
allowance based on an annuity rate adopted by the board which would pay the
actuarial equivalent of twice his accumulated contributions over the lifetime of
the retired member.
(2) A member who begins participating before September 1, 2008, who is
sixty-five (65) years of age or older is eligible for a retirement allowance
determined under KRS 61.595 provided such member has forty-eight (48)
months of service, at least twelve (12) of which are current service, or a
retirement allowance determined under KRS 61.595 prior to age sixty-five (65)
provided:
(a) The member has attained age fifty-five (55) and has service of sixty (60)
months at least twelve (12) of which are current service; or
(b) The member is a retired member of the State Police Retirement System,
has attained age fifty-five (55), and has service of forty-eight (48) months
at least twelve (12) of which are current service; or
(c) The member is less than age fifty-five (55) and has twenty-five (25) or
more years of service, at least fifteen (15) of which are current service; or
(d) The member has thirty (30) or more years of service at least fifteen (15)
of which are current service, or the member of the Kentucky Employees
Retirement System has twenty-seven (27) or more years of service, at
least fifteen (15) of which are current service; or
(e) The member of the Kentucky Employees Retirement System has, at
least, twenty-six (26) years of service credit, at least sixteen (16) of which
are current consecutive years of service as a cabinet secretary or
administrative head of one (1) of the three (3) branches of government; or
(f) The member has attained age fifty-five (55) and was an employee of a
parted employer at the time his employer became ineligible to continue
participation in the system, and his service in the system when added to
his service with the parted employer subsequent to his separation from
state government equals the early retirement service eligibility
requirement of the system on the date his employer became ineligible to
continue participation in the system.
(3) A member who begins participating on or after September 1, 2008, but prior to
January 1, 2014, is eligible for a retirement allowance determined under KRS
61.595 if:
(a) The member is sixty-five (65) years of age or older and has at least five
(5) years of service credited under KRS 16.543(1), 61.543(1), or another
state-administered retirement system;
(b) The member is fifty-seven (57) years of age or older and has an age and
years of service total of at least eighty-seven (87) years. The years of
service used to determine eligibility for a retirement allowance under this
paragraph shall only include years of service credited under KRS
16.543(1), 61.543(1), or another state-administered retirement system; or
(c) The member is sixty (60) years of age or older and has at least ten (10)
years of service credited under KRS 16.543(1), 61.543(1), or another
state-administered retirement system.
(4) Subsections (1) to (3) of this section shall not apply to members who begin
participating in the system on or after January 1, 2014. Members who begin
participating in the system on or after January 1, 2014, shall receive the
retirement benefits prescribed by KRS 61.597.
